The following values are accepted: * "click" * "hover" Afterwards, you need to create callbacks where the inputs and states include one of the following read … Web8 de fev. de 2024 · If trace hoverinfo contains a "text" flag and "hovertext" is not set, these elements will be seen in the hover labels. hovertext: Sets hover text elements associated with each (x,y) pair. If a single string, the same string appears over all the data points. If an array of string, the items are mapped in order to the this trace's (x,y) coordinates.

Web25.1 plot_ly () tooltips. There are two main approaches to controlling the tooltip: hoverinfo and hovertemplate. I suggest starting with the former approach since it’s simpler, more mature, and enjoys universal support across trace types. On the other hand, hovertemplate does offer a convenient approach for flexible control over tooltip text ...

If layout.hovermode='x' (or 'y'), a single hover label appears per trace, for points at the same x (or y) value as the cursor.If multiple points in a given trace exist at the same coordinate, only one will get a hover label.
